Location

Geometry workspace → Ellipsoid → Axis Y

Initial value: 0.

Set the dimensionless y component of the primitive axis. The three components are normalized, so their magnitude does not change the object size. Use a nonzero vector; a zero vector currently falls back to global +z.

Troubleshooting

Check radius versus diameter, units, Origin and axis direction. With tilted primitives, prefer Center and explicit coordinates rather than assuming Corner follows the rotated bounding box.
